论文摘要
实时数据库是实时系统技术和数据库技术相结合的产物,其具有高实时性、高数据吞吐量等特点,在自动控制领域得到了广泛的应用。历史数据是系统定时从实时数据库中采样,保存到历史数据库中的数据,用户需要时可随时从历史数据库中访问历史数据。保存己处理过的实时数据是实时数据库系统的一个十分重要的功能。因此,历史数据的处理关系到整个实时数据库系统的完整性,历史数据库的设计,影响到系统运行的性能。本文介绍了实时数据库系统历史数据处理的详细过程,并详细描述了磁盘历史数据库的实现技术。
论文目录
摘要ABSTRACT第一章 引言1.1 实时数据库的发展与现状1.2 实时数据库中的历史数据处理技术1.3 本课题的研究的目的及意义1.4 本课题的研究的思路及主要内容1.5 本论文的组织结构第二章 实时数据库技术2.1 实时数据库的产生和发展2.2 实时数据库的特征2.2.1 数据特征2.2.2 事务特征2.3 实时数据库的体系结构2.4 工业控制中的实时数据库2.5 本章小结第三章 历史数据处理功能的分析与研究3.1 历史数据处理功能的必要性3.2 历史数据处理功能在实时数据库中的位置3.3 历史数据存储过程概要3.4 实现历史数据处理功能需关注的要点3.5 本章小结第四章 历史数据处理功能的设计4.1 文件结构设计4.1.1 管理信息文件4.1.1.1 管理信息文件与历史数据文件的关系4.1.1.2 管理信息文件结构描述4.1.2 历史数据文件4.1.2.1 历史数据文件的总体结构4.1.2.2 文件头区的结构描述4.1.2.3 测点首索引区的结构描述4.1.2.4 时间索引及数据区结构描述4.2 历史数据压缩处理设计4.2.1 数据压缩处理的必要性4.2.2 数据压缩处理技术介绍4.2.2.1 无损压缩简介4.2.2.2 有损压缩简介4.2.3 磁盘历史数据库压缩算法4.2.3.1 浮点型数据的压缩处理4.2.3.2 开关量数据的压缩处理4.3 历史数据库接口设计4.4 本章小结第五章 历史数据处理功能的实现5.1 动态链接库技术简介5.2 历史数据处理模块总体框架5.3 读写管理层的实现5.3.1 读写操作相关功能5.3.1.1 读操作子模块5.3.1.2 写操作子模块5.3.1.3 统计子模块5.3.2 文件解释功能5.3.2.1 管理信息文件解释子模块5.3.2.2 历史数据文件解释子模块5.3.3 数据压缩功能5.4 通用文件缓冲访问层的实现5.4.1 Berkeley DB简介5.4.2 缓冲访问层功能描述5.5 访问接口层的实现5.6 本章小结第六章 结论与展望6.1 工作总结6.2 下一步工作参考文献致谢附录1 浮点数压缩处理程序实现在学期间发表的学术论文和参加科研情况
相关论文文献
标签:实时数据库论文; 历史数据处理论文; 磁盘历史数据库论文; 数据存储论文;